A shared provider record can coordinate the lifecycle while credentialing decisions, clinical privileges, payer enrollment, recredentialing, and monitoring retain separate authorities and effective dates.
DataSpring's credentialing suite combines provider-entered information with primary-source verification and monitoring. A current attested profile can support collection, but it does not establish that every material credential was verified from the issuing source or that an organization approved the provider.
Shared credentialing could reduce repeated collection and verification, but reuse is only durable when participants agree on identity, source, decision, freshness, exceptions, oversight, revocation, and downstream responsibility.
